If the composition of the cell stage continues to be consistent through the entire HPLC separation, the separation is deemed an isocratic elution. Normally the sole strategy to elute all the compounds in the sample in an inexpensive amount of time, whilst nonetheless sustaining peak resolution, would be to change the ratio of polar to non-polar compounds in the cellular stage over the sample operate. Often called gradient chromatography, This can be the approach of selection when a sample contains elements of a variety of polarities. For a reverse phase gradient, the solvent starts off out rather polar and little by little gets extra non-polar. The gradient elution provides quite possibly the most total separation with the peaks, without the need of using an inordinate period of time.
